Here are the standings as of 11-26-11:

http://espn.go.com/college-football/bcs

No. 1 LSU pounded a No. 3 Arky.

No. 2 Bama is thrashing a (questionable) No. 24 Auburn and should add a few scores if possible to help their chances.

No. 4 Oklahoma State will play No. 9 Oklahoma ... both probably have about the same strength of schedule numbers

No. 5 Virginia Tech is in the ACC CG against No. 17 Clemson ... both would, I'd say, play pretty good opponents outside the ACC, but dunno if it's enough to vault them over OkSU, Arky or Bama.

Nos. 6-8 are Stanford, Boise and Houston lurking, but IMO not great threats. Houston will squall like little girls if they beat USM in their conference c'ship game, are undefeated and don't get a shot. I don't think their "But we're undefeated" argument would hold up, and they surely can't think they'd want to face LSU in the Dome.

Bama should not get another chance.

Where should I start?

-They had their chance and lost on their own field.

-They didn't win their division.

-They didn't win their conference.

Auburn did all 3 in 2004 and didn't get a shot. Allowing a team a rematch makes the regular season meaningless. The point of the BCS is to make every game meaningful. One of the most common complaint I hear about a playoff is that once teams secure their spot the last couple of games would be meaningless. In order for the BCS to remain the standard they must not allow Bama a rematch. It is the only honorable thing to do.
